About Wei Cai
Wei Cai is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ials, Biomedical Engineering and Mechanical Engineering, having authored 630 papers that have together received 14.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Ferroelectric and Piezoelectric Materials (206 papers), Multiferroics and related materials (161 papers), Advanced Thermoelectric Materials and Devices (108 papers), Microwave Dielectric Ceramics Synthesis (80 papers), Shape Memory Alloy Transformations (77 papers), Dielectric properties of ceramics (64 papers), Thermal properties of materials (53 papers) and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(47 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(5.1k citations), Materials Chemistry (12.0k cit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(4.9k citations), Civil and Structural Engineering (1.2k citations) and Condensed Matter Physics (609 citations). Wei Cai has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Frequent co-authors include Jiehe Sui, Chunlin Fu, Xiaoling Deng, Rongli Gao, Gang Chen, Zihang Liu, Zhenhua Wang, Fengkai Guo, Li‐Dong Zhao and Yanling Pei.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Alloys and Compounds, Journal of Materials Science Materials in Electronics, Ceramics International, 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ces and Integrated ferroelectrics.
